Fresher Taste
You can expect a more pleasant flavor when you purchase coffee beans in large quantities. You are purchasing whole beans, which will only be ground when you are ready to prepare to brew. This preserves the aroma and flavour of the bean. It is also a more economical option than buying pre-ground coffee. This is the best option for those who love coffee.

If you are planning to purchase coffee in bulk, ensure that the label contains the roast date. If not, you may be purchasing stale beans which have been sitting on the shelves for a long time. The majority of supermarkets only show the date that is best before. They do not display the roast date.
The great thing about coffee beans is that they can be bought in a variety origins roasts, blends and origins. This means you can experience a broad variety of flavors from all over the globe. You can also buy single-origin coffee beans, which are sourced from one specific region or country.
You can also choose an roasted mix that blends different coffee beans to produce an distinctive flavour profile. Certain blends are roasted to be suitable for espresso while others are ideal for lattes and filter coffee. The options are endless, which makes drinking coffee a delightful one.

The number of cups that a bag of coffee beans can yield is contingent on your consumption rate and grind size as well as your the method of brewing. A finer grind is typically used for espresso, while a coarser one is used for filter brews. The type of coffee that you like can also affect the amount of coffee consumed. If you like your coffee strong and with strong flavours then you'll go through a bag faster than someone who likes it weaker and less bitter.

Variety
When buying coffee beans, it's important to choose the best type of coffee for your taste and brewing method. There are a variety of coffee beans, each with its distinctive flavor. The right variety can reduce the risk of illness and pests as well as improve the quality of the coffee. Additionally, the correct variety can aid farmers in maximizing profits by increasing production and yields.
For example, if you're looking for a smooth, delicious brew, try Harar coffee beans. These beans are grown in Ethiopia and have a fruity taste that's similar to a dry red wine. They are also low in acidity, making them ideal for those who have sensitive palates.
Caturra beans are another great option. This variety was developed in Brazil from Bourbon Red beans about 100 years ago. It is widely grown throughout the world. These beans are renowned for their high yields and their resistance to disease. Caturra coffee beans are a popular option for farmers due to their adaptable and easy to grow.
Typica beans are a different popular variety of coffee beans. They've been cultivated across the world for more than 500 years. Typica plants are easy to grow because they're resistant to pests and disease. They're also rich in antioxidants, which is good for your health.
